Recognizing Welding Criteria



Welding standards play a critical role in making sure the top quality and security of welded parts and structures. These standards develop the criteria for materials, treatments, screening, and assessment, consequently supplying a structure for consistent quality control in welding processes. Numerous organizations, consisting of the American Welding Society (AWS), the International Company for Standardization (ISO), and the American Culture of Mechanical Designers (ASME), have created comprehensive requirements that control various elements of welding.


Recognizing welding criteria is important for specialists in the area, as adherence to these standards minimizes the threat of defects and failings in welded joints. These standards cover certain needs for weld top quality, consisting of acceptable tolerances, the sort of welding strategies to be used, and the qualifications required for welders and examiners.

Furthermore, they lay out the necessary documents, such as welding procedure requirements (WPS) and procedure certification documents (PQR), which guarantee that welding methods are performed continually and meet designated performance standards. By acquainting themselves with pertinent welding requirements, professionals can improve their ability to supply risk-free and dependable bonded frameworks, eventually adding to the integrity and resilience of the end products.


Pre-Welding Examination Steps



Before any type of welding process begins, an extensive pre-welding examination is necessary to recognize prospective issues that might jeopardize the quality of the weld. This first action functions as an important foundation for ensuring compliance with appropriate welding codes and criteria.




The very first step in the pre-welding evaluation is to validate the materials being made use of. Next, it is important to evaluate the fit-up of the components to ensure proper positioning and joint arrangement.


In addition, examining the cleanliness of the surface areas is crucial; contaminants such as rust, paint, or oil can adversely affect the quality of the weld. Following this, a thorough assessment of the welding tools need to be conducted, making certain that it is calibrated and in good working problem.


Finally, reviewing the qualifications of the welding employees is vital. Welders should have the needed qualifications and experience to execute the details welds needed for the job. By sticking to these pre-welding assessment steps, the possibility of problems and failures in the last weld can be considerably decreased.

In-Process Inspection Methods



In-process examination strategies play an important duty in guaranteeing the integrity and top quality of welds as they are being executed. These techniques enable examiners to recognize issues or variances from requirements in real time, consequently guaranteeing and avoiding pricey repair services adherence to design requirements.


One check it out trick strategy entails visual evaluation, where assessors assess the weld bead for uniformity, penetration, and appropriate profile. This can be matched by the use assesses to gauge weld dimensions, ensuring compliance with established tolerances. In addition, the execution of non-destructive testing (NDT) techniques, such as ultrasonic screening or magnetic fragment screening, during the welding process can reveal subsurface imperfections that might not show up on the surface.


One more essential facet is keeping track of welding criteria, including voltage, amperage, and travel speed. Uniformity in these specifications is critical for accomplishing optimum weld quality. Recording these parameters during the welding procedure supplies a traceable document for future reference.


Educating personnel in proper inspection strategies and the usage of appropriate tools boosts the effectiveness of in-process assessments. By incorporating these techniques, companies can attain greater top quality welds, reduce rework, and ultimately guarantee the safety and reliability of bonded structures.


Post-Welding Quality Checks



Adhering to the conclusion of welding procedures, post-welding high quality checks are critical to verify that the welds meet all defined needs and requirements. These checks are essential for making certain the integrity and longevity of the welded joints. The inspection procedure typically begins with an aesthetic exam, examining for surface area flaws such as splits, porosity, or insufficient combination.


Subsequently, non-destructive screening (NDT) approaches, such as ultrasonic testing, radiographic screening, or magnetic fragment testing, may be utilized to detect internal problems that are not visible to the naked eye. Each technique has its distinct benefits and is chosen based upon the weld's area, material type, and the nature of the application.


Evaluating the mechanical properties of the weld, including tensile toughness and ductility, can give more assurance of efficiency under operational conditions. On the whole, extensive post-welding evaluations are essential for keeping performance, safety and security, and adherence to governing and market criteria.
